Concrete raising services provide an effective solution for restoring uneven or sunken concrete slabs without the need for complete replacement. The process typically involves lifting and leveling existing concrete using specialized materials that are injected beneath the slab. This approach helps to bring the surface back to its original position, creating a more even and stable surface suitable for driveways, walkways, patios, and garage floors. By addressing the underlying issues that cause sinking, concrete raising offers a quick and efficient way to improve the appearance and safety of outdoor and indoor concrete surfaces.
One of the primary problems concrete raising helps to solve is uneven or cracked slabs that can pose tripping hazards or cause difficulty in vehicle and foot traffic. When the ground beneath a concrete slab shifts or settles over time, it often results in a noticeable slope or crevices that compromise the surface’s integrity. Concrete raising can correct these issues, restoring the surface’s levelness and reducing the risk of accidents. This service can also help prevent further damage by stabilizing the slab, which can be especially important for maintaining the longevity of the property’s exterior features.

Cost Range for Concrete Raising - The typical cost for concrete raising services varies between $500 and $2,500 depending on the size and extent of the project. For example, raising a small driveway slab might cost around $500, while larger patios could reach closer to $2,000 or more.
Factors Influencing Costs - Costs are influenced by the size of the area, the type of concrete, and accessibility. Smaller repairs tend to be on the lower end of the spectrum, whereas extensive or difficult-to-access areas may increase the price.
Average Pricing in Local Areas - In Ellington, CT and nearby regions, typical prices for concrete raising services generally fall within the $600 to $2,200 range. Larger or more complex projects can sometimes exceed this range depending on specific requirements.
Additional Cost Considerations - Extra charges may apply for additional services such as surface repairs or sealing after raising. It’s recommended to cont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ific project needs.

Concrete raising services are often sought after by property owners in Ellington, CT when uneven or sunken concrete slabs start to affect the safety and appearance of driveways, sidewalks, or patios. Over time, ground settling, freeze-thaw cycles, or soil erosion can cause sections of concrete to shift or sink, creating tripping hazards or making outdoor spaces less functional. Local contractors can help restore the levelness and stability of these surfaces, improving both safety and curb appeal.
Many property owners turn to concrete raising when they notice cracks or unevenness that develop gradually, especially around high-traffic areas. Whether it’s a driveway that’s starting to dip or a cracked patio that’s become uneven, professional service providers in Ellington can lift and stabilize the concrete efficiently. This solution often provides a cost-effective alternative to replacing entire slabs, helping homeowners and business owners maintain a safe, attractive outdoor environment.

What is concrete raising? Concrete raising is a process that lifts and stabilizes sunken or uneven concrete slabs to restore their original level and appearance.
Why might concrete need to be raised? Concrete can settle or sink over time due to soil movement, erosion, or poor initial installation, leading to uneven surfaces.
How long does concrete raising typically take? The duration varies depending on the size and condition of the slab, but many projects can be completed within a few hours.
Is concrete raising a permanent solution? When properly performed by experienced contractors, concrete raising can provide a long-lasting correction to uneven slabs.
